HB1003

Establishing the Veterans' Housing Assistance Program; and imposing duties on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ency and Department of Military and Veterans Affairs.

Introduced·3/24/25
Introduced Text

Pennsylvania HB1003 establishes the Veterans' Housing Assistance Program to help homeless veterans find housing.

Pennsylvania HB1003 creates the Veterans' Housing Assistance Program, administered by the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ency in coordination with the Department of Military and Veterans Affairs. The program aims to assist homeless veterans by providing rental vouchers, credit counseling, and other support services. Eligible veterans must be homeless or at imminent risk of homelessness and unable to secure housing without assistance. The program also includes job training, health education, and other self-sufficiency initiatives.
